Sampling Distribution of the Mean
• Central Limit Theorem – the means of an
infinite number of samples drawn from the
same population will approximate a normal
distribution
• The mean of this distribution, called the
sampling distribution of the mean, is equal to
the mean of the population
Standard Error of The Mean
• The standard deviation of the sampling
distribution of the mean is called the standard
error (σM)
– 𝜎𝑀 =
𝜎
𝑛
• The standard error of the mean is in standard
deviation units
• It is also heavily dependent upon sample size
– Larger sample sizes result in a smaller standard error
